MTW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2013 in Review

222 of the 3,084 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Manitowoc (MTW) for Q3 2013, worth a combined $1.92B — up 14% from $1.69B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 35 funds opened new MTW positions and 27 closed out — a net gain of 8 holders — while 65 added to existing stakes and 82 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Maverick Capital, opening a new position worth an estimated $55.5M. The largest seller was 1832 Asset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$42.8M sold.
